The I Ching (often spelled as I Jing, Yi Ching, Yi King, or Yi Jing ; also called "Book of Changes" or "Classic of Changes") is the oldest of the Chinese classic texts. A symbol system designed to identify order in what seem like chance events, it describes an ancient system of cosmology and philosophy that is at the heart of Chinese cultural beliefs.

PREVIOUS HEXAGRAM 28: Excessive Pressure 29: Dangerous Depths. Exposure to danger brings good fortune to those who move beyond it. Like boaters staying afloat through white-water rapids, those faced with serious challenges need to remain alert. Tao Te Ching by Lao Tzu Chapter Twenty-Five Solitary. Unchanging. Infinite. Eternally present. It is the mother of the universe. For lack of a better name, I call it the Tao. It flows through all things, inside and outside, and returns to the origin of all things. The Tao is great. The universe is great. Earth is great. Man is great. These are the four great powers. Man follows the earth. Chapter 25, Tao Te Ching (Dao De Jing) by Lao Tzu (Laozi ... Tao Te Ching (Dao De Jing) by Lao Tzu.
